BaTiO3-based materials are a family of ceramics and thin films whose crystal structure is derived from the perovskite BaTiO3 (barium titanate). By partial substitution at the Ba-site (A-site) or the Ti-site (B-site), researchers create BaTiO3-based solid solutions with tailored dielectric, ferroelectric, and piezoelectric properties for electronic and electromechanical applications.
